The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C) says no third parties are involved in the configuration of card readers. The INEC Chairman said this on Tuesday while responding to questions during a press briefing in Abuja.
According to him, the dispatching, white-listing, installation, upgrading of software, configuration of smart card readers are done entirely by the officials of the Commission, noting that there is no way any vendor outside can be involved in the configuration of the commission’s smart card readers.
He noted that the configuration is entirely done by the Commission’s IT under the supervision at state level of HODs ICT or some official from headquarters of the Commission so there is no way any vendor can partake in the configuration of smart card readers.
Speaking further, the INEC boss noted that the Commission as of Monday, had achieved 95 per cent configuration of the 180,000 smartcard readers and the process would be completed by Wednesday. Professor Yabuku again offered his regrets over the postponement of the elections, saying the Commission is working hard to ensure that the rescheduled elections hold and are free and fair.
